Meta Enables Monetization for Nigerian and Ghanaian Content Creators on Facebook

Story Highlights
  • Meta launched monetization features in Nigeria and Ghana on July 1st, 2024
  • Creators can utilize In-Stream Ads on Facebook and Facebook Ads on Reels
  • Meta offers support in over 30 languages for eligible creators

Meta, the parent company of Facebook, has introduced monetization opportunities for content creators in Nigeria and Ghana, starting July 1, 2024.

This move includes the launch of two new features: In-Stream Ads on Facebook and Facebook Ads on Reels, aimed at enabling creators to earn income from their original videos and community-building efforts on the platform.

Meta’s statement emphasized that eligible creators in Nigeria and Ghana can now generate revenue from their video and reel content, with support available in over 30 languages worldwide.

To qualify for these monetization tools, creators must meet specific criteria, including being at least 18 years old, adhering to Facebook’s Partner Monetization Policies and Content Monetization Policies, and having a minimum of 5,000 followers for in-stream ads.

Earlier announcements by Meta indicated plans for these features, following discussions in March involving Meta’s President of Global Affairs, Nick Clegg, and Nigerian President Tinubu at the presidential villa.
